Definition

1) Alehouse: A pub or tavern that primarily serves ale (a type of beer), typically in a casual and social setting.
2) Alehouse: A historical term for an establishment where alcoholic beverages, especially ale, are sold and consumed on the premises.
3) Alehouse: A traditional British term for a public house that specializes in serving a variety of ales and other drinks, often accompanied by simple food offerings.
